The Arithmetic Behind the “Free” Spins
Take the advertised 50 free spins, each with a £0.10 stake. That’s a total of £5 in nominal value. Newport Grand applies a 30× playthrough on winnings, not the stake, so if you win £2, you must now wager £60 before cashing out. In contrast, LeoVegas typically caps bonus winnings at £100, meaning a 20× playthrough on a £50 win forces just £1,000 of turnover – a far less oppressive figure.
And don’t forget the conversion rate: Newport Grand’s bonus currency trades at 0.80 to the real pound. So your £5 worth of spins actually translates to a £4 effective value. Multiply that by a 30× requirement and you’re staring at a £120 obligated bet to free a single £5 token.
But the real kicker lies in the time‑limit. You have 7 days to meet the turnover, which for the average player equates to roughly £1,000 per day – a figure that would raise eyebrows even among high‑rollers in the William Hill VIP lounge.
